iPhone XS 系统为16.1或16.2,video标签的:direction="-90" ,点击全屏
- 发布:2023-01-10 11:52
- 更新:2023-05-09 16:15
- 阅读:435
产品分类: uniapp/App
PC开发环境操作系统: Windows
PC开发环境操作系统版本号: win10
HBuilderX类型: 正式
HBuilderX版本号: 3.6.15
手机系统: iOS
手机系统版本号: iOS 16
手机厂商: 苹果
手机机型: iPhone XS
页面类型: nvue
vue版本: vue2
打包方式: 云端
项目创建方式: HBuilderX
操作步骤:
预期结果:
iPhone XS 系统为16.1或16.2,video标签的:direction="-90" ,点击全屏,按道理视屏全屏后应该是横屏模式
iPhone XS 系统为16.1或16.2,video标签的:direction="-90" ,点击全屏,按道理视屏全屏后应该是横屏模式
实际结果:
iPhone XS 系统为16.1或16.2,video标签的:direction="-90" ,点击全屏后,视频未进入横屏模式,但是当前整个页面方向变为横屏模式了,导致视频界面只展示了中间部分
iPhone XS 系统为16.1或16.2,video标签的:direction="-90" ,点击全屏后,视频未进入横屏模式,但是当前整个页面方向变为横屏模式了,导致视频界面只展示了中间部分
bug描述:
我的iPhone XS 系统升级为16.1以及16.2后,video标签的direction属性好像突然无效了,我设置的:direction="-90",但是点击全屏后,全屏后的视频没有进入横屏模式,导致全屏后的视频只展示了一部分了界面,但是当前整个页面却横屏了!未更新系统之前一切都是正常的。在iPhone 8 Plus,系统14.3视屏全屏后也是正常的。在iPhone XR,系统15.4视频全屏后也是正常的。
百倍
/ 支持横屏配置,解决iOS16+视频横屏时只显示中间一半的问题 /
"screenOrientation" : [
"portrait-primary", //可选,字符串类型,支持竖屏
"portrait-secondary", //可选,字符串类型,支持反向竖屏
"landscape-primary", //可选,字符串类型,支持横屏
"landscape-secondary" //可选,字符串类型,支持反向横屏
]
2023-05-09 15:32
百倍
这样配置了,还是不行
2023-05-09 15:32
DCloud_iOS_WZT
回复 百倍: 重新自定义基座
2023-05-09 15:57
百倍
回复 DCloud_iOS_WZT: 是重新打基座包了,不行
2023-05-09 16:16